Training and Skills of the Code Lama

What makes Code Lama so intelligent? Well, it all comes down to its training. As an extension of the Llama 2 model, Code Lama has been trained on an extensive dataset that Meta has been meticulously curating since February. This training equips Code Lama with a wide range of skills, allowing it to seamlessly navigate various programming languages, from Python and Java to more complex languages like C++, VHDL, TypeScript, C#, and even bash scripting. Code Lama is well-prepared to handle them all.

Understanding Context: A Unique Asset of the Code Lama

What truly sets Code Lama apart is its ability to understand context. It can handle an impressive amount of context, up to a hundred thousand tokens. This means it can dive into lengthy programs, comprehending their intricate details. This contextual awareness is a crucial asset when it comes to debugging complex code bases. By providing Code Lama with the entirety of your code, it can offer comprehensive insights and solutions.

Different Sizes of the Code Lama

Now let's talk about the different sizes of Code Lama. There are three versions available: the 7 billion parameter version, the 13 billion parameter version, and the massive 34 billion parameter version. These parameters are the building blocks of the neural network that powers Code Lama. Essentially, the more parameters it has, the more complex tasks it can handle. However, keep in mind that the larger the model, the more computational resources it requires. So, it's a trade-off between capability and resource consumption.

Specialized Variations of Code Lama

And guess what? There are specialized variations of Code Lama 2. There's one specifically optimized for Python programming, a language that's incredibly Relevant in the AI community. Another version called Code Lama Instruct excels at interpreting natural language Prompts. This means that Code Lama isn't a one-size-fits-all solution. It's a versatile tool that adapts to various programming scenarios.

The Fill in the Middle Capability

One remarkable feature of Code Lama is its "fill in the middle" capability. This means that Code Lama can insert code snippets seamlessly into your existing codebase, enhancing the code completion process. This is a crucial aspect of programming efficiency, and Code Lama's ability to intuitively insert code snippets is a huge win for developers.

Licensing Approach of Code Lama

Meta's approach to licensing Code Lama is aligned with their commitment to accessibility and openness. Code Lama follows a licensing model similar to Lama 2. This strikes a balance between research and commercial usage while also adhering to guidelines laid out in an acceptable use policy. This emphasis on openness is evident, though discussions around AI openness Continue to evolve.

Performance Metrics and Challenges of Code Lama

To measure the performance of Code Lama, Meta is using a metric called Human Evil, which was introduced by OpenAI. This metric involves a series of carefully crafted programming problems designed to assess the capabilities of code generation models like Code Lama. While Code Lama has demonstrated significant potential, especially the Python-specialized 34b Model, a nuanced analysis of performance metrics provides a deeper understanding of its capabilities.

The road ahead for Code Lama is exciting, yet not without its challenges. While it promises to enhance programming productivity, there might still be hurdles when it comes to handling nuanced tasks or addressing potential errors. Just like any AI model, Code Lama could face complexities in real-world scenarios.

Accessing the Code Lama

If you're excited to jump into the world of Code Lama, access is just a formal request away. Through Meta's official Website, developers can gain access to the weights of Code Lama. The inference code needed for implementation is readily available on GitHub, making the transition smooth and seamless.
